Deaths of Illegitimate Infants
was
The death rate amongst illegitimate children during 1954
42.55 per 1,000 illegitimate live births, as compared with 70.71 in 1953,
41.23 in 1952, 42.73 in 1951, and 40.40 in 1950. The corresponding
death rate of legitimate children in 1954 was 17.64, the ratio of mortality
rate of illegitimate infants to that of legitimate being 241 to 100. The
corressponding figure for 1953 was 456 to 100.
Maternal Mortality.
During 1954 there was one death from "diseases or accidents of
child-birth," which is equivalent to a fatality rate of 0.56 per 1,000 births
(live and still). There was one such death during 1953.
The rate for England and Wales in 1954 was 0.69.

Comparative Statistics of Births, Mortality, etc. (Compiled from Registrar-General's Returns.)

YearPopulationLive Birth RateDeath RateMaternal Death RateInfant Mortality Rate
194590,42017.613.81.2340.8
1946108,61023.413.51.5442.4
1947114,96023.212.60.7331.5
1948116,50019.311.31.0031.6
1949117,51017.212.10.9725.2
1950117,70016.111.21.0226.9
1951117,00016.112.40.0027.6
1952116,40015.211.91.6617.6
1953114,80015.512.80.5518.6
1954114,30015.210.10.5619.0
